ABSTRACT

Immune checkpoint inhibitors represented by PD-1 have greatly changed the way cancer is treated. In addition to PD-1, new immune checkpoints are constantly excavated to better treat cancer. Recently, protein tyrosine phosphatase 1B (PTP1B) was identified as a new immune checkpoint and played a critical role in the treatment of tumors by inhibiting the proliferation and cytotoxicity of T cells induced by tumor antigen. To explore the targeting role of PTP1B in precision tumor therapy, we deeply analyzed the expression and prognosis of PTP1B in all tumors. Survival analysis results indicated that PTP1B was highly expressed in most tumor tissues and indicated poor prognosis in acute-myeloid-leukemia (LAML), brain-lower-grade-glioma (LGG), kidney-renal clear-cell-carcinoma (KIRC) and uveal-melanoma (UVM). The methylation status of PTP1B in these four tumors exhibited hypomethylation and mutation landscape showed that PTP1B had its specific characteristics in genomic instability and heterogeneity. The homologous recombination deficiency (HRD) and loss of heterozygosity (LOH) were positive related to PTP1B expression in liver-hepatocellular-carcinoma (LIHC) and kidney-chromophobe (KICH), while the immunescore and immune infiltration displayed a significant positive correlation with PTP1B expression in LGG and UVM. Drug sensitivity tests showed that the PTP1B inhibitor MSI-1436 had a sensitivity effect suppressing tumor cell viability and suggested it enhanced the efficacy of PD-1 inhibitors in cancers.
